Choosing a dentist for you and your family is as important as finding the right healthcare provider. This becomes even more important when you realize that more people are worried about visiting dentists and checking them than any other routine medical or dental procedure. Here are many factors to consider when looking for the right dentist for your needs.

Qualifications and specialization of the dentist

Dentists differ in their qualifications and experience. Not every dentist is like. Some dentists specialize in some areas of dentistry, such as cosmetic dentistry or root canal treatment. Others circulate and do not focus on any particular area of ​​dentistry.

If you need cosmetic dentistry procedures, such as veneers or crowns, make sure that your dentist has completed appropriate courses or certification in these areas. For complex procedures, such as dental implants, make sure that the dentist has done more than just a weekend session on the subject.

Proficiency of the dentist

Although this may seem obvious, it is not for many patients. Some dentists are more professional than others. If your dentist is talking on the phone with your friends during the procedure or if he or she leaves the process to deal with other problems, it does not treat you with the respect you deserve. You pay for professional service, and you have the right to do so. Look for another dentist if not treated properly.

 

Many dentists who specialize in a particular area of ​​dentistry, such as dental implants, can see solutions to your dental problems based on their specialty. If someone’s only tool is a hammer, all problems are like nails.
